What Makes SR626SW Special?

The SR626SW is a silver oxide button cell battery measuring 6.8mm in diameter and 2.6mm in height, delivering a stable 1.55V output. The "SW" indicates it is designed for low-drain devices, such as traditional analog watches.
Its chemical composition makes it ideal for maintaining consistent voltage over time — crucial for devices like watches that demand precision.
Understanding Compatibility: Not All Replacements Are Created Equal
Many batteries share the same size as the SR626SW, but not all share its internal chemistry or power profile. Here’s what you need to know:
Silver Oxide vs Alkaline
- Silver Oxide (SR): Stable 1.55V output, longer lifespan, higher price. Ideal for precision electronics.
- Alkaline (LR/AG): Starts at 1.5V but declines over time. Shorter lifespan, lower cost, and less stable.
Pro Tip: If your device is sensitive to voltage fluctuations e.g., watches, medical instruments, always choose silver oxide over alkaline.
| Performance Indicator | SR626SW (Silver Oxide) | LR626 (Alkaline) | Notes |
|---|---|---|---|
| Chemistry | Silver Oxide | Alkaline | Silver Oxide preferred for precision devices |
| Nominal Voltage | 1.55V | 1.5V | Small difference, but crucial in sensitive devices |
| Voltage Stability | Stable over discharge cycle | Drops steadily with use | Silver Oxide ensures consistent device operation |
| Capacity | ~24–28 mAh | ~18 mAh | Silver Oxide generally lasts longer |
| Cost | Moderate to high | Low | Alkaline is budget-friendly, but may cost more long-term |
| Recommended Use | Watches, medical tools, precision gear | Toys, calculators, basic gadgets | Avoid alkaline in watches or hearing aids |
Common Equivalent Names for SR626SW
The SR626SW may also appear under different names depending on the brand or region:
Silver Oxide Equivalents: 377, SR626, SR66, V377, D377, SG4
Alkaline Equivalents: AG4, LR626, L626, G4A
These numbers can be found on batteries from trusted manufacturers like Energizer, Renata, Panasonic, Maxell, Sony, and Varta.
Top 5 SR626SW Battery Alternatives Compared
While it’s tempting to assume that any battery with the same size will do the job, the reality is more nuanced. Different chemistries and drain capacities can dramatically affect your device’s performance and longevity. Below are five of the most common SR626SW alternatives, evaluated not just by their specs, but by their suitability in real-world applications.
| Model | Chemistry | Voltage | Drain Type | Compatibility | Pros | Cons |
|---|---|---|---|---|---|---|
| 377 | Silver Oxide | 1.55V | Low | Direct replacement | Stable voltage, long life | Slightly higher cost |
| 376 | Silver Oxide | 1.55V | High | High-drain devices | Handles power surges well | May drain faster in low-use |
| AG4 | Alkaline | 1.5V | Low | Budget replacement | Cheap and widely available | Voltage drops quickly |
| LR626 | Alkaline | 1.5V | Low | Alternative to SR626SW | Affordable | Shorter lifespan |
| SR626 | Silver Oxide | 1.55V | Low | Functionally identical | Same chemistry and specs | Label may vary by region |
Use this table as your quick reference, but be sure to read the insights that follow to make the most informed choice.
Let’s break it down:
377 is your best bet when seeking a direct match. It’s practically a twin of SR626SW and excels in consistency and lifespan. For watches, this is the gold standard.
376 offers the same chemistry but is built for high-drain devices. Think alarms, backlit displays, or multifunction digital watches.
AG4 and LR626 are cost-effective, but come with compromises. Their alkaline chemistry means they start strong but fade fast — not ideal for anything that needs stable voltage.
SR626 is more of a branding variation than a technical difference. If you see it, you can confidently treat it as an SR626SW equivalent, assuming it's from a reliable manufacturer.
In short, not all alternatives are equal — prioritize silver oxide, and your device will thank you in both performance and longevity.
Comparing Trusted Brands: Which SR626SW Equivalent Should You Buy?

Not all batteries are created equal, even when labeled identically. The brand behind the model plays a crucial role in performance, consistency, and safety. Here’s how top brands stack up when offering SR626SW equivalents like 377:
Energizer – Known for consistency and availability. Energizer’s 377 batteries perform well across the board with minimal voltage drop over time. Highly recommended for watches.
Renata by Swatch Group – Swiss-made and a favorite in the horology world. If you’re replacing a battery in a Swiss watch, Renata is often the OEM choice.
Maxell – Reliable Japanese quality with a solid reputation. Ideal for those seeking a balance between price and long-lasting performance.
Sony/Murata – Formerly under Sony, Murata continues the brand’s legacy of stability and strong quality control. Performs comparably with Energizer and Maxell.
Panasonic – A safe, durable option. Offers good shelf life and dependable discharge characteristics.
Tip: Avoid unbranded or overly generic replacements. They may look identical but often underperform and leak more easily over time.
By choosing a reputable brand, you're investing not just in a battery but in the longevity and safety of your device.
Hidden Differences: SW vs W vs Multi-Drain Batteries
SW (Low-drain): Ideal for analog watches
W (High-drain): Designed for devices with higher power consumption
376/377 Multi-Drain: Suitable if unsure about device power profile
When in doubt, a multi-drain battery like a 377 that also supports high drain offers flexibility without sacrificing reliability.
Are CR Batteries Compatible?
No. CR-series batteries like CR626 are 3V lithium cells, whereas SR626SW batteries are 1.55V silver oxide. They differ in both voltage and chemistry and are not interchangeable.
How to Choose the Right Replacement
Check your device manual or look inside the battery compartment for a label.
Match chemistry: Always prefer silver oxide (SR) for watches.
When in doubt, choose a multi-drain silver oxide model.
Stick with trusted brands like Energizer, Renata, or Maxell.
